#04f888 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#04f888 is composed of 1.6% red, 97.3%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 45.2%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 152.5 degrees, a saturation of 96.8% and a lightness of 49.4%. #04f888 color hex could be obtained by blending #08ffff with #00f111. Closest websafe color is: #00ff99.

Shades and Tints of #04f888

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#001009 is the darkest color, while #fcfff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#04f888

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#78847e is the less saturated color, while #04f888 is the most saturated one.
